Transaction 54dfdb070e2c2b6af2068953ae3ee36816623a81f07384e35b6a6a9c8ba6c3af

block
073ee8c2bbdc4e3f9f4f6811811dbc31612277c28ce08334738750c6b12601dc

1 Input

23 Outputs